SQL Server Licencing for Power BI Report Server

Hi,

 

We have Power BI Premium and are planning to deploy Power BI Report Server, which is free with the premium licence.

The SQL DB required for the report server is free according to the documentation is free as long as its solely used for the report server link(p30), it doesn't mention enterprise or standard. I've just come across  some documentation that suggests that you can't publish reports to the report server unless its the SQL Server Enterprise version link, just wanted advice on which version of SQL is should be using to enable user to publish PBIX reports without paying for additional licencing! thanks

Check your first link again. Report Server can run on any version. Does not require Enterprise. The SQL part is only used for meta data management.

@lbendlin  - thanks very much for clarifying, would Enterprise be free to use in this scenario as its just going to house meta data? (though we'll use standard, just for my own knowledge).

yes, as long as you are using it only for report server.
